"From the sublime to the ridiculous!"

Shot 101, with 5 pars & 2 birdies.

Was striking it very well, putting beautifully and generally playing very well. But I really need to learn to take my medicine! Short par 4, only 340 yards but built over a a natural valley, so tight tee short through trees from elevated tee, to a very sloping fairway. Then a blind 2nd over a rise to a tight green with OB left, death right and long.

GREAT hole! Previous few rounds I've gone Par, Birdie, Par on it, so normally play it well enough.

Nope, not this time. Shanked drive into the trees off the tee. Reload, changed to my trusty 2i, massive high slice the other way. Found it on edge of the course, in the deep stuff. This is where I should have taken my medicine, drop out as unplayable and accept the crap score. Nope, I was determined to get it out, had 3 swings at it, steadily driving it deeper into the crap before finally giving up and dropping it as unplayable.

Simple 7i up over the rise to the green now. Nope, wild slice OB! Reload, duffed 20 yards. Then finally decent 9i just short followed by a thinned 60 (which I NEVER do!) over the back, just avoiding the death. Fluffed chip trying to be too cute.

If it wasn't for the deft little 60 and solid 5ft 1 putt, I could have signed for worse than the 14 I signed for! :( EDIT: Which counting back I'm not even sure is correct?

Head was completely off by now obviously so ripped my next drive all of 7 yards, then bludgeoned it along the next for a 9.

So 2 holes of rubbish and I went from 8 over thru 12 to 23 over thru 14. If it wasn't so laughably funny I might have cried.

I appreciate that's not 1 sentence but the story needed to be told!
